Preparation of chitosan blotting resin and adsorption of Bayer sodium aluminate solution vanadium
In the process of alumina production,Bayer sodium aluminate solution contains many dispersed valuable metals.If these valuable metals are re-cycled,it can reduce the waste of resources and improve the economic efficiency of production.In this paper,chitosan was used as raw material,vanadi-um ion as template ion,and a kind of imprinting resin was prepared by molecular imprinting technology and the quaternary amine group was grafted.The adsorption properties and mechanism of resin for vanadium in Bayer sodium aluminate solution were studied.The adsorption experiments showed that the adsorption capacity of the resin was 3.23 mg/g under the conditions of 25℃,10 g/L resin dosage and 40 min adsorption time.The experimental results showed that the adsorption process conformed to the quasi-second-order kinetic model,and the resin could selectively adsorb vanadium ions.
